Although, the Quechee Gorge only measures a mile long, it is still believed to be the Vermont state?s tiny version of the Grand Canyon, in terms of beauty. Located inside the Quechee State Park, visitors can access the bridge that is 165 feet above the river to get a better view of the scenery.

Quechee Gorge is Vermont?s deepest gorge. It used to be a part of a mill that used the water from the falls and mill pond for electric power. The park itself was only established in 1962, right after the mill transferred to New Hampshire.

Aside from the stunning body of water, visitors can also find tons of other activities to do on their trip to the Quechee Gorge. People can also check out the park and the village nearby.
